Corrosion-Resistant Work for Specialty Materials Plants

Terre Haute's chemical and specialty materials profile gives local sheet metal sourcing a different character than a purely commercial market. Buyers often need components that fit into process areas where vapors, washdown, heat, or corrosive exposure can shorten the life of ordinary carbon steel. That makes material selection, weld quality, and finishing discipline central to the purchasing decision. For process-adjacent work, the most useful Terre Haute suppliers are comfortable discussing stainless grades, coated carbon steel, isolation between dissimilar metals, access for maintenance, and documentation for plant engineering teams. These details affect equipment guards, drip pans, hoods, duct transitions, platforms, covers, and enclosure packages that support production without becoming reliability problems. RFQs should identify the service environment rather than only the drawing number. Note whether the component will be exposed to chemicals, outdoor weather, heat, washdown, or forklift traffic. When buyers share those conditions up front, Terre Haute fabricators can recommend practical material and finish choices that balance cost, durability, and plant maintenance expectations.

I-70 Corridor Fabrication for Regional Plants

Terre Haute's I-70 access makes it a useful sourcing point for industrial buyers operating between Indianapolis, western Indiana, eastern Illinois, and the St. Louis direction. That corridor position matters when replacement parts, plant upgrades, or small production runs need to move faster than a distant supplier can support. For high-mix sheet metal work, proximity often reduces the hidden cost of engineering clarification, rework, and freight. The regional customer base includes chemical operations, glass-related manufacturing, institutional facilities, distribution sites, and general industrial plants. Those buyers commonly need formed panels, equipment bases, access doors, hoppers, machine guarding, brackets, and HVAC or ventilation-related metalwork. Terre Haute shops can be a strong fit when the work requires practical fabrication judgment more than commodity catalog parts. Procurement teams can improve quote quality by separating critical tolerances from general dimensions. That helps a fabricator focus inspection time where it affects assembly, sealing, safety, or installation. For repeat plant work, include notes on packaging, tagging, and delivery sequencing so parts arrive in a way maintenance crews can use immediately.

Engineering-Driven Supplier Conversations in Terre Haute

Rose-Hulman Institute of Technology and Indiana State University help give Terre Haute a technical culture that is useful for manufacturing buyers. The presence of engineering education does not automatically qualify a supplier, but it does support a local workforce accustomed to problem solving, plant engineering conversations, and documentation-heavy industrial work. That matters when a buyer needs more than a price on a flat pattern. Many industrial sheet metal projects benefit from early design-for-manufacturing review. Bend relief, grain direction, weld access, hardware location, and finish requirements can all change cost and lead time. In a market serving chemical and industrial customers, those details are often discussed against real operating constraints such as corrosion exposure, cleaning access, and maintenance safety. Buyers should bring CAD files, PDFs, material requirements, expected annual volume, and any known pain points from the previous design. A Terre Haute supplier can then quote the part and flag manufacturability risks before the order becomes urgent. That upfront conversation is especially valuable for legacy equipment, one-off plant improvements, and components moving from prototype to repeat production.
